| Abstract | Automatic registration is one of the key technologies for remote sensing image processing.Considering the influence of cloud points, the phenomenon of uneven distributed control points and other problems in the process of registration for the widely used AVHRR remote sensing images, an automatic registration method for AVHRR remote sensing images is proposed. In this method, the cloud points are detected firstly. Then, a Harris corner detection method with adaptive threshold is used to extract feature points in the overlapping region of the referenced image and the original AVHRR remote sensing image. After that, an automatic matching method based on image blocking and area constraints condition is adopted. Finally, the geometric precision correction is performed to realize the registration. Experimental result shows that this method can not only obtain even distributed control point pairs and avoid the interference of cloud points, but also improve the accuracy and efficiency of registration for AVHRR remote sensing images. |
